BPAS, the UK’s leading independent reproductive health charity, invites applications for a Parliamentary and Public Affairs Manager. Based in London with hybrid working, you will manage BPAS's relationships with parliamentarians, government departments and the wider pro-choice community to influence policy and law shaping abortion access.

You will work closely with the Head of Advocacy, coordinate cross-party engagement, brief MPs and peers, and monitor parliamentary activity.
